RESCUE OF PILOTS
TWO PICKED UP IN CHANNEL. AFTER SUCCESSFUL ATTACKS ON ENEMY. (British Official Wireless.) (Received This Day. 11.25 a.m.) RUGBY, August 19. Rescues of R.A.F. pilots are described by the Air Ministry in its account of today's fighter sweep over North- * ern France, in which eight enemy machines were destroyed. Six R.A.F. aircraft were lost, but the pilots of two are safe. Both were rescued by the air and sea rescue service. One is a Belgian, who shot down a Messerschmitt yesterday. He climbed into his rubber dinghy when he came down in the water and was picked up an hour later.
